Jakie są najlepsze strategie zarządzania projektami IT?

W dzisiejszym dynamicznym świecie technologii, skuteczne zarządzanie projektami IT staje się kluczowym elementem sukcesu każdej organizacji. Zmieniające się wymagania rynku oraz potrzeba szybkiej adaptacji do nowych warunków sprawiają, że tradycyjne podejścia często nie wystarczają. Właśnie dlatego metodyki takie jak Agile, Scrum czy Kanban zyskują na popularności, oferując elastyczność i zdolność do szybkiego reagowania na zmiany. Jednak sukces nie przychodzi bez wyzwań – od problemów z komunikacją po ograniczone zasoby, każdy projekt stawia przed nami nowe trudności. W artykule odkryjemy skuteczne strategie zarządzania projektami IT oraz narzędzia, które mogą wspierać Twoje działania w tym obszarze.

Jakie są kluczowe strategie zarządzania projektami IT?

Zarządzanie projektami IT to złożony proces, który wymaga wdrożenia odpowiednich strategii, aby sprostać dynamicznie zmieniającym się warunkom rynkowym. Wśród najważniejszych podejść, które zyskały popularność w branży, znajdują się metody takie jak Agile, Scrum oraz Kanban.

Metoda Agile koncentruje się na elastyczności i szybkości reakcji. Umożliwia szybkie dostosowywanie się do zmieniających się wymagań klientów oraz kładzie duży nacisk na współpracę zespołową. Zespół pracujący w ramach Agile wykonuje pracę w iteracjach, co pozwala na regularne sprawdzanie postępów i wprowadzanie niezbędnych zmian już w trakcie realizacji projektu.

Scrum, jako jedna z najpopularniejszych metodyk w ramach Agile, wprowadza role, takie jak Scrum Master i Product Owner, które mają na celu efektywne zarządzanie zespołem i wymaganiami klienta. Praca w ramach Scrum odbywa się w krótkich cyklach zwanych sprintami, co sprzyja szybkiemu osiąganiu wyników.

Metoda Kanban z kolei koncentruje się na wizualizacji procesu pracy i optymalizacji wydajności zespołu. Kanban wykorzystuje specjalne tablice, na których zespół może śledzić postępy zadań oraz identyfikować ewentualne wąskie gardła w procesie. Dzięki temu zespoły mogą łatwo dostosować swoje działania, aby zwiększyć efektywność i szybkość realizacji projektów.

Każda z tych metod przynosi szereg korzyści, takich jak poprawa komunikacji w zespole, szybsze dostosowywanie się do potrzeb klienta czy zwiększenie jakości finalnych produktów. Stosując odpowiednie strategie zarządzania projektami IT, organizacje mogą zwiększyć swoją konkurencyjność na rynku oraz skuteczność w dostarczaniu wartościowych rozwiązań. Wybór metodyki powinien być jednak dostosowany do specyfiki projektu oraz oczekiwań interesariuszy.

Co to jest zarządzanie projektami Agile?

Zarządzanie projektami Agile to nowoczesne podejście, które zdobyło popularność w wielu branżach dzięki swojej elastyczności i zdolności do szybkiego reagowania na zmieniające się potrzeby. W przeciwieństwie do tradycyjnych metod, które często polegają na sztywnych harmonogramach i długoterminowych planach, Agile skupia się na iteracyjnym rozwoju, który pozwala na wprowadzanie zmian w trakcie realizacji projektu.

Podstawą zarządzania Agile są krótkie cykle pracy, zwane sprintami, które zazwyczaj trwają od jednej do czterech tygodni. Po każdym cyklu zespół ocenia postępy, analizuje wykonane zadania oraz zyskuje możliwość dostosowania planów do bieżących potrzeb klienta lub rynku. Dzięki temu, rezultaty prac są dostarczane w krótkim czasie, co znacząco zwiększa satysfakcję klientów.

W podejściu Agile kluczową rolę odgrywa współpraca w zespole oraz regularna komunikacja. Działy uczestniczące w projekcie ściśle współpracują, co sprzyja lepszemu zrozumieniu potrzeb i oczekiwań. Wspólne sesje planowania oraz codzienne spotkania (znane jako daily stand-ups) pomagają zespołom śledzić postępy i na bieżąco rozwiązywać napotkane problemy.

W zarządzaniu projektami Agile wyróżnia się także różne metodyki, takie jak Scrum czy Kanban, które dostosowują podstawowe zasady Agile do różnych typów projektów i zespołów. Każda z nich ma swoje unikalne cechy, ale wszystkie dążą do osiągania większej efektywności oraz lepszej jakości dostarczanych produktów.

Metodyka Najważniejsze cechy Najlepsze zastosowanie
Scrum Szybkie iteracje, jasno określone role, regularne przeglądy. Projekty wymagające regularnych aktualizacji i feedbacku od klienta.
Kanban Praca w toku i wizualizacja procesu, elastyczne dostosowywanie zadań. Projekty o zmieniających się wymaganiach i ciągłym przepływie pracy.

Zarządzanie projektami Agile przyczynia się do większej innowacyjności, efektywności oraz jakości dostarczanych produktów, co czyni je coraz bardziej popularnym wyborem w dynamicznie rozwijających się branżach. Wykorzystanie tej metodyki pozwala zespołom na szybsze dostosowywanie się do zmian oraz lepszą współpracę, co przekłada się na sukces całego projektu.

Jakie są zalety metodyki Scrum w zarządzaniu projektami IT?

Metodyka Scrum w zarządzaniu projektami IT oferuje wiele korzyści, które przyczyniają się do poprawy efektywności zespołów i jakości realizowanych projektów. W szczególności Scrum podkreśla znaczenie krótkich iteracji, znanych jako sprinty, które trwają zwykle od jednego do czterech tygodni. Dzięki temu zespoły mają szansę regularnie oceniać swoje postępy oraz dostosowywać kierunek pracy według aktualnych potrzeb.

Jedną z najważniejszych zalet metodyki Scrum jest większa elastyczność. Zespoły mogą szybko reagować na zmieniające się wymagania klientów oraz dostosowywać swoje plany, co prowadzi do lepszego dopasowania produktów do oczekiwań rynku. Zamiast tworzyć sztywny plan na początku projektu, Scrum promuje podejście iteracyjne, które pozwala na ciągłe wprowadzanie poprawek i innowacji.

Kolejnym ważnym aspektem jest zwiększona przejrzystość procesu produkcji. Regularne spotkania, takie jak codzienne stand-upy oraz przeglądy sprintów, zapewniają, że wszyscy członkowie zespołu są na bieżąco z postępami i mogą szybko identyfikować ewentualne przeszkody. Taki sposób pracy sprzyja lepszej współpracy i komunikacji w zespole.

Dzięki Scrum każda iteracja kończy się dostarczeniem funkcjonalności, co przyczynia się do wzrostu satysfakcji klientów. Klienci dostają regularne aktualizacje i mogą na bieżąco testować nowe funkcje, co motywuje zespół do ciągłego doskonalenia produktu. W efekcie zwiększa się również jakość dostarczanych rozwiązań IT.

Wreszcie, Scrum wspiera zwiększenie zaangażowania zespołu. Zespół jest odpowiedzialny za planowanie i realizację zadań, co sprzyja poczuciu własności i odpowiedzialności za projekt. Takie podejście podnosi morale i motywację członków zespołu, co przekłada się na lepsze wyniki pracy.

Jakie wyzwania mogą wystąpić w zarządzaniu projektami IT?

Zarządzanie projektami IT niesie ze sobą szereg wyzwań, które mogą wpłynąć na efektywność i sukces całego projektu. Jednym z najczęstszych problemów są zmieniające się wymagania. W dynamice branży technologicznej, potrzeby klientów mogą ewoluować w trakcie projektu, co może prowadzić do opóźnień i przekroczenia budżetu, jeśli nie są odpowiednio zarządzane.

Innym istotnym wyzwaniem są ograniczone zasoby. Projekty IT często wymagają specjalistycznych umiejętności oraz odpowiednich narzędzi, a ich brak może znacznie opóźnić postęp prac. Z naszego doświadczenia wynika, że idealnym rozwiązaniem jest wczesne zaplanowanie zasobów oraz ich elastyczne alokowanie w odpowiedzi na zmieniające się potrzeby projektu.

Problemy z komunikacją w zespole mogą także stanowić istotne wyzwanie. W dużych projektach IT, gdzie zaangażowanych jest wielu specjalistów, może dojść do nieporozumień, które wpłyną na jakość wykonanego zadania. Aby tego uniknąć, warto wprowadzić regularne spotkania statusowe oraz wykorzystać narzędzia do zarządzania projektami, które ułatwiają wymianę informacji i monitorowanie postępów.

Wyzwanie Opis Możliwe rozwiązania
Zmieniające się wymagania Klient może zmieniać swoje preferencje w trakcie realizacji projektu. Wprowadzenie procesów zarządzania zmianami oraz elastycznego planowania.
Ograniczone zasoby Brak odpowiednich umiejętności lub narzędzi do realizacji projektu. Planowanie zasobów oraz optymalizacja ich wykorzystania.
Problemy z komunikacją Nieporozumienia w zespole mogą prowadzić do błędów i opóźnień. Regularne spotkania i użycie narzędzi do współpracy.

Wyzwania te są wspólne dla wielu projektów IT, a ich skuteczne zarządzanie wymaga nie tylko doświadczenia, ale także umiejętności analizy i przewidywania potencjalnych problemów, zanim staną się one poważne. Odpowiednie podejście do identyfikacji, analizy i zarządzania ryzykiem jest kluczowe dla pomyślnej realizacji projektów w tym obszarze.

Jakie narzędzia wspierają zarządzanie projektami IT?

Zarządzanie projektami IT jest kluczowym elementem, który wpływa na sukces projektów w branży technologicznej. W tym kontekście istnieje wiele narzędzi, które mogą znacząco wspierać ten proces. Wśród nich wyróżniają się platformy takie jak Jira, Trello oraz Asana, które oferują różnorodne funkcjonalności dla zespołów projektowych.

Jira to narzędzie, które cieszy się szczególnym uznaniem wśród zespołów rozwijających oprogramowanie. Oferuje zaawansowane możliwości śledzenia błędów oraz zarządzania zadaniami (ang. issue tracking), co pozwala na efektywne monitorowanie postępu prac. Dodatkowo, integracje z innymi narzędziami oraz wbudowane raporty pomagają w ocenie wydajności zespołu.

Trello z kolei stawia na prostotę i wizualizację projektów. Użytkownicy mogą korzystać z tablic Kanban, które pomagają w organizacji zadań za pomocą kart. Dzięki temu, zespół ma łatwy dostęp do informacji o postępach w projekcie, a także może szybko dostosować priorytety obmyślając plan działania.

Asana łączy w sobie elementy zarządzania projektami oraz komunikacji zespołowej. Użytkownicy mogą tworzyć zadania, przydzielać je członkom zespołu oraz ustalać terminy realizacji. Asana oferuje również funkcje do śledzenia czasu oraz monitorowania postępów, co sprzyja lepszemu planowaniu i organizacji pracy.

Narzędzie Najważniejsze funkcje Zastosowanie
Jira Śledzenie błędów, raporty, integracje Projekty IT, rozwój oprogramowania
Trello Tablice Kanban, wizualizacja zadań Organizacja zadań, zespoły kreatywne
Asana Zarządzanie zadaniami, komunikacja, śledzenie czasu Zarządzanie projektami, praca zespołowa

Wybór odpowiedniego narzędzia do zarządzania projektami IT może znacząco wpłynąć na efektywność pracy zespołu. Kluczowe jest zrozumienie specyfiki projektów oraz preferencji zespołu, co pozwoli dostosować narzędzie do konkretnego kontekstu. Bez względu na to, które z rozwiązań zostanie ostatecznie wybrane, ich odpowiednia implementacja przyniesie korzyści w postaci lepszej organizacji i koordynacji prac.